New Delhi, 15thSeptember 2026: Libas unveils ‘Utsav – A Celebration of Festivals’, its latest festive campaign that explores the journey of Indian festivals- from preparing for the divine to welcoming Shakti, and ultimately recognising her presence within the women around us.
The campaign is structured in two chapters – ‘Preparation’ and ‘Aagman’. The first chapter focuses on the rituals that set the festive season in motion, with the flower serving as its central motif. From being woven into garlands and offered in prayer to becoming part of rangolis and festive décor, the campaign captures the familiar details that mark the anticipation of celebration.
The narrative then moves into ‘Aagman’, exploring the arrival of the divine feminine across India’s festive traditions. Drawing from Navratri, Pujo and Diwali, the campaign brings together Shakti, Durga and Sita as different expressions of the divine feminine and the many ways in which she is welcomed across India.
Aagman then takes the narrative beyond mythology, drawing a parallel between the Shakti celebrated during festivals and the women who embody those qualities every day, through their strength, resilience, grace, nurturing spirit and ability to create and transform. The campaign thus moves from the idea of welcoming Shakti to recognising that she already exists within us.
Nisha Khatri, Head of Marketing, Libas, said, “The idea behind Utsav was to move beyond depicting festivals and explore what they truly represent. Shakti became the natural thread – we prepare for her, welcome her and celebrate her during our festivals, but we also see that same strength in the women around us every day. The campaign is about making that connection visible. By bringing a deeply rooted cultural idea into the context of the modern Indian woman, Utsav allows us to tell a festive story that is familiar, but not conventional.”
Conceptualised by Libas’ in-house creative team, Utsav takes a digital-first approach to culture-led storytelling, using familiar Indian rituals and festive traditions to create a contemporary narrative around Shakti and the modern Indian woman. The campaign reflects Libas’ intent to build cultural conversations that are rooted in tradition, while remaining relevant to how today’s woman experiences and celebrates India’s festivals.
About Libas:
Libas is India’s leading ultrafast fashion brand known for its trend-driven fusion wear for the modern Indian woman. Headquartered in Noida, the homegrown D2C brand blends traditional craftsmanship with contemporary design to offer accessible, inclusive, and versatile fashion across categories including kurta sets, co-ords, sarees, dresses, and occasion wear. With a strong omnichannel presence spanning its website, app, 50+ exclusive brand outlets, and leading e-commerce platforms like Myntra, Amazon, and Flipkart, Libas is redefining every day and festive fashion at scale. Backed by a technology-led, agile supply chain and rapid product drops, the brand continues to deliver fresh styles at speed while expanding its footprint across India and global markets.
